Career Path

The Certificate in Addiction Prevention: Best Practices is a valuable credential in the UK, focusing on evidence-based practices to address addiction issues. Explore the job market landscape with this informative 3D pie chart that highlights popular roles and their respective prevalence. Counselor: Becoming a counselor in addiction prevention requires strong communication skills and a compassionate approach. They may work with individuals, families, or groups to help them overcome addiction and related challenges. Prevention Specialist: Prevention specialists are responsible for developing and implementing educational programs to raise awareness about addiction and its consequences. They may work in schools, community centers, and other organizations. Support Group Facilitator: Support group facilitators lead meetings for individuals dealing with addiction-related issues. This role often requires empathy, patience, and the ability to create a safe and supportive environment. Outreach Worker: Outreach workers engage with vulnerable communities to provide resources, support, and education related to addiction prevention. They may work in collaboration with local organizations and government entities.
